DataFrame.empty Indicator whether DataFrame is empty.
True if DataFrame is entirely empty (no items), meaning any of the axes are of length 0.

If DataFrame contains only NaNs, it is still not considered empty. See the example below.
An example of an actual empty DataFrame. Notice the index is empty:
>>> df_empty = pd.DataFrame({'A' : []})
>>> df_empty
Empty DataFrame
Columns: [A]
Index: []
>>> df_empty.empty
True
If we only have NaNs in our DataFrame, it is not considered empty! We will need to drop the NaNs to make the DataFrame empty:
>>> df = pd.DataFrame({'A' : [np.nan]})
>>> df
A
0 NaN
>>> df.empty
False
>>> df.dropna().empty
True
